Examine social, political and systemic transformation through the framework of intersectionality, power dynamics and privilege. Develop skills to strengthen communities and champion a fairer, more just society. Stand up for and assist individuals from diverse backgrounds in tackling social, economic, cultural and environmental inequities. Earning a Master of Social Work from CSUN will enable you to identify and confront systemic oppression through multiple viewpoints.

You'll acquire expertise to link clients with support services and manage emergency scenarios. These competencies will qualify you for roles across various environments such as educational institutions, social service organizations, healthcare facilities and psychiatric centers.
CSUN's Social Work Department trains you to become a catalyst for positive transformation, ready to enhance quality of life in disadvantaged urban areas. Our approach incorporates intersectional, anti-racist, trauma-aware and cooperative methodologies. We honor an inclusive, strengths-focused identity shaped by communal bonds, cultural heritage and geographical context. The program offers hands-on experience with micro, mezzo and macro-level practice, guided by cultural sensitivity and professional responsibility.

Qualification Requirements

Applicants must have earned a baccalaureate degree from an accredited college. A liberal arts background with some coursework in the social, behavioral and biological sciences is strongly preferred.

The minimum GPA requirement to apply is a 2.5 in either the cumulative GPA or last 60 units.

A baccalaureate degree from an accredited University. Sociology, Psychology, the Liberal Arts or a similar program is preferred.
A GPA of 3.0 is recommended.
Submit a Social Work program application form that includes responses to supplemental questions.
Official transcripts.
Applicant contract.
Resume.
Applicants from countries in which the official language is not English are required to take the Test of English as a Foreign Language (TOEFL). Applicants must obtain a minimum score on the TOEFL of 88 and score a minimum of 22 on each of the four individual sections in order to meet the department requirement. Additionally, the University accepts the IELTS and PTE Academic tests. The Social Work department requires a minimum score of 7.0 on the IELTS.
